Are you looking for a job that pays you well in Australia? Do you want something that pays you more than the minimum wage? If you answered yes to these questions, then you’ve come to the right place. The Australian job market is full of opportunities that can pay you more than $1000 a week. Whether you have a degree, special skills or just a willing attitude to work hard, there are plenty of jobs out there that can pay you well. Here is a list of five jobs that can pay you up to $1000 a week in Australia: 1. Sales Manager: Sales managers are in charge of a team of salespeople, and are responsible for developing sales strategies, setting goals and overseeing the day-to-day operations of the sales team. Sales managers can earn up to $2000 a week depending on the company and size of the team. 2. Graphic Designer: Graphic design is a great career option for those who have a creative eye and an understanding of visual communication. Graphic designers can earn up to $1500 a week depending on the company and the complexity of the projects they are working on. 3. Web Developer: Web developers are in high demand in Australia. They design, create and maintain websites for companies, and can earn up to $1800 a week. 4. Physiotherapist: Physiotherapists help people with physical impairment or disability to improve their mobility, strength and flexibility. Physiotherapists can earn up to $1000 a week depending on the clinic and the number of clients they see. 5. Project Manager: Project managers oversee the development of projects and are responsible for the coordination and planning of different tasks. Project managers can earn up to $1500 a week, depending on the company and the complexity of the project. If you’re looking for a job that pays you well, these five options are definitely worth considering. However, it’s important to remember that the amount you can earn depends on your skills, experience, and the company you are working for. So, do your research and find the job that best suits you. Physical therapy assistants (PTAs) play an integral role in the healthcare industry, helping patients recover from injuries, surgeries, and illnesses that have impaired their physical abilities. PTAs work under the supervision of licensed physical therapists, helping them implement treatment plans, monitor patients' progress, and provide support and encouragement to patients throughout their rehabilitation process. With an aging baby boomer population and advances in medical technology, the demand for PTAs is expected to grow significantly in the coming years. In this article, we will discuss the job outlook for physical therapy assistants, including their salary, job growth, and employment opportunities. Job Outlook for Physical Therapy Assistants According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), employment of physical therapy assistants is projected to grow 33% from 2019 to 2029, which is much faster than the average for all occupations. This growth is attributed to several factors, including an aging population that requires more medical care, a rise in chronic conditions such as obesity and diabetes, and an increased focus on preventive care to reduce healthcare costs. Another factor contributing to the job outlook for PTAs is the expansion of healthcare services in rural areas, where there is a shortage of healthcare professionals. As more hospitals and clinics open in rural areas, the demand for PTAs will increase. Additionally, advances in medical technology have led to the development of new treatments and therapies that require the expertise of PTAs. Salary for Physical Therapy Assistants The median annual wage for physical therapy assistants was $58,790 in May 2020, according to the BLS. The lowest 10% earned less than $35,930, and the highest 10% earned more than $83,110. The salary for PTAs varies depending on several factors, including geographic location, work experience, and education. In general, PTAs who work in metropolitan areas tend to earn higher salaries than those who work in rural areas. Education and Training for Physical Therapy Assistants To become a physical therapy assistant, you must have an associate degree from an accredited program. These programs are typically offered by community colleges, vocational schools, and some universities. The curriculum for these programs includes coursework in anatomy, physiology, kinesiology, therapeutic exercise, and patient care. In addition to classroom instruction, students in PTA programs must complete clinical rotations in various healthcare settings, such as hospitals, clinics, and nursing homes. During these rotations, students gain hands-on experience under the supervision of licensed physical therapists. After completing their degree, PTAs must pass a national exam and obtain licensure in their state. Job Opportunities for Physical Therapy Assistants Physical therapy assistants work in a variety of healthcare settings, including hospitals, clinics, rehabilitation centers, and nursing homes. They may also work in schools, fitness centers, and sports medicine clinics. PTAs who work in hospitals and clinics typically work full-time, while those who work in schools and fitness centers may work part-time. One of the advantages of working as a PTA is the flexibility in scheduling. Many PTAs work evenings and weekends to accommodate their patients' schedules. Additionally, some PTAs work in multiple settings, such as a hospital and a sports medicine clinic, to gain experience in different areas of physical therapy. Conclusion The job outlook for physical therapy assistants is bright, with significant growth projected in the coming years. PTAs play an essential role in the healthcare industry, helping patients recover from injuries, surgeries, and illnesses that have impaired their physical abilities. With an aging population and advances in medical technology, the demand for PTAs is expected to continue to grow. PTAs can earn a competitive salary and have the flexibility to work in various healthcare settings, making it an attractive career choice for those who are passionate about helping others.

Sanford, North Carolina is a beautiful city located in the central part of the state. It is known for its rich history, beautiful landscapes, and thriving economy. In recent years, the city has experienced significant growth, and this has led to a surge in the demand for nursing jobs. Nursing is a profession that is critical to the health and well-being of individuals and communities. Nurses provide a wide range of services, from basic patient care to complex medical procedures. They work in various settings, including hospitals, nursing homes, clinics, and private practices. Sanford, NC, has a growing healthcare sector, and this has created a wide range of job opportunities for nurses. The city has several hospitals, including Central Carolina Hospital, which is a full-service hospital with over 100 beds. Other healthcare facilities in the city include nursing homes, rehabilitation centers, and clinics. Nurses in Sanford, NC, have a wide range of job opportunities available to them. Some of the most popular nursing jobs in the city include: 1. Registered Nurse (RN) Registered nurses are responsible for providing care to patients in h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are settings. They assess patient needs, develop care plans, administer medication, and provide emotional support to patients and their families. RNs in Sanford, NC, earn an average salary of $65,000 per year. 2.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) Licensed practical nurses provide basic patient care under the supervision of registered nurses and doctors. They take vital signs, administer medication, and assist patients with daily activities. LPNs in Sanford, NC, earn an average salary of $40,000 per year. 3.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) Certified nursing assistants provide basic care to patients in nursing homes and other long-term care facilities. They assist patients with daily activities such as bathing, dressing, and eating. CNAs in Sanford, NC, earn an average salary of $25,000 per year. 4. Nurse Practitioner (NP) Nurse practitioners are advanced practice registered nurses who provide primary care to patients. They diagnose and treat illnesses, prescribe medication, and provide preventive care. NPs in Sanford, NC, earn an average salary of $100,000 per year. 5. Nurse Anesthetist (CRNA) Nurse anesthetists are advanced practice registered nurses who administer anesthesia to patients undergoing surgery or other medical procedures. They monitor patients during anesthesia and provide postoperative care. CRNAs in Sanford, NC, earn an average salary of $150,000 per year. In addition to these nursing jobs, there are also many other healthcare-related jobs available in Sanford, NC. These include positions in healthcare administration, medical billing and coding, and medical research. There are several reasons why nurses choose to work in Sanford, NC. One of the primary reasons is the city's growing economy. The city has a thriving business community, and this has created many job opportunities in healthcare and other industries. Another reason why nurses choose to work in Sanford, NC, is the city's high quality of life. The city has a low cost of living, excellent schools, and a wide range of recreational activities. It is also located close to major cities such as Charlotte and Raleigh, making it easy for nurses to access additional job opportunities and cultural amenities. If you are interested in pursuing a nursing career in Sanford, NC, there are several steps you can take to get started. The first step is to obtain the necessary education and training. This typically involves completing a nursing program at a college or university and passing the NCLEX exam to obtain a nursing license. Once you have obtained your nursing license, you can begin searching for job opportunities in Sanford, NC. There are several resources available to help you find nursing jobs in the city, including online job boards, professional networking sites, and local healthcare organizations. In conclusion, nursing jobs in Sanford, NC, are in high demand, and there are many job opportunities available for nurses in the city. Whether you are a registered nurse, licensed practical nurse, certified nursing assistant, nurse practitioner, or nurse anesthetist, there are many options available to you. With its growing economy, high quality of life, and access to major cities, Sanford, NC, is an excellent place to build a nursing career.
